Sony Ericsson Kurara Gets Reviewed

November 23, 2009
The latest mobile phone from Sony Ericsson that made it into the wild is the Sony Ericsson Kurara, a device still unannounced, but which surfaced in a series of leaked photos and which has been also reviewed. The device is expected to arrive on the market sometime in the first quarter of the next year, while running under the Symbian operating system and being able to deliver great picture and video recording capabilities.

A series of specifications on the new handset emerged previously on the web, showing that we're to expect it be Sony Ericsson Satio's little brother. However, the phone boasts a Cortex A8 processor and 256 MB of RAM, as well as PowerVR graphics processor. Moreover, it should be able deliver 720p video recording, which, as Mobile Review notes, should put the phone on pair with the Samsung i8910 HD.
